An Innovative and Secure Remote Support Solutions Provides a Personal Touch

The University of Georgia, a large public institution with more than 34,000 students and nearly 10,000 employees, needed a secure, scalable remote support solution when its EITS team—led by Rachel Moorehead—began migrating over 100,000 email accounts to a single Microsoft cloud platform. With a nonstandard mix of Apple, Linux, Windows and mobile devices across campus and strict FERPA security requirements, the team sought a tool that could support many device types while keeping sensitive data inside the university’s network.

They chose Bomgar’s appliance-based remote support, which integrates with LDAP, logs and records sessions, and supports Windows, Mac, Linux, iOS and Android; Bomgar Jump Clients give immediate access for VIPs and technicians. After Bomgar University training, multiple departments adopted the solution—reducing resolution time, enabling one-on-one teaching moments that improved user rapport, extending support to remote campuses and mobile technicians, and leading the university to consider enterprise licensing and virtualization.
